java.io.StreamCorruptedException: invalid stream header: 00000000
Caused by: java.io.StreamCorruptedException: invalid stream header: 00000000at java.io.ObjectInputStream.readStreamHeader(ObjectInputStream.java:857) ~[?:1.8.0_144]at java.io.ObjectInputStream.<init>(ObjectInputStream.java:349) ~[?:1.8.0_144]at net.sf.ehcache.util.PreferTCCLObjectInputStream.<init>(PreferTCCLObjectInputStream.java:39)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.store.disk.DiskStorageFactory.read(DiskStorageFactory.java:375)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.store.disk.DiskStorageFactory.retrieve(DiskStorageFactory.java:936)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.store.disk.Segment.decode(Segment.java:167)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.store.disk.Segment.put(Segment.java:444)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.store.disk.DiskStore.put(DiskStore.java:475)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.store.FrontEndCacheTier.put(FrontEndCacheTier.java:221)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.Cache.putInternal(Cache.java:1492)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.Cache.put(Cache.java:1417) ~[ehcache-core-2.5.0.jar!/:?]at net.sf.ehcache.Cache.put(Cache.java:1382) ~[ehcache-core-2.5.0.jar!/:?]at org.apache.shiro.cache.ehcache.EhCache.put(EhCache.java:102) ~[shiro-ehcache-1.2.6.jar!/:1.2.6]... 62 more
注:因为ehache缺省配置是持久化硬盘的,而两个项目的cache存储库相同,导致反序列化时发生错误。
解决:cache存储库设置不同 或 修改ehcache.xml,设置缺省cache的diskPersistent="false"即可
转载于:https://www.cnblogs.com/yjhkhnuje/p/10619586.html
java.io.StreamCorruptedException: invalid stream header: 00000000相关推荐
- java.io.StreamCorruptedException: invalid stream header: EFBFBDEF 问题解决
java.io.StreamCorruptedException: invalid stream header: EFBFBDEF 问题解决 参考文章: (1)java.io.StreamCorrup ...
- 解决java.io.StreamCorruptedException: invalid stream header: 6F617574 redis
文章目录 报错全称 代码 疑似产生的原因 弯路.坑 分析 解决方案 报错全称 java.io.StreamCorruptedException: invalid stream header: 6F61 ...
- java.io.StreamCorruptedException: invalid stream header: 20200909
为什么80%的码农都做不了架构师?>>> 在项目中使用ehcache 缓存,启动tomcat 突然报这个错误. 找了下原因是因为 一个tomcat 下 有两个应用,但是ehca ...
- java.io.StreamCorruptedException: invalid type code: AC解决办法
.java.io.StreamCorruptedException: invalid type code: AC解决办法 问题描述: 在向一个文件写入可序列化对象时,每次只想向文件的末尾添加一个可序列 ...
- java.io.StreamCorruptedException: invalid type code: AC错误的解决方法
问题描述: 在向一个文件写入可序列化对象时,每次只想向文件的末尾添加一个可序列化的对象,于是使用了FileOutputStream(文件名,true)间接的构建了ObjectOutputStream流 ...
- 【Java】Java StreamCorruptedException: invalid stream header: EFBFBDEF
文章目录 1.背景 2.解决 3.评论 1.背景 想把布隆过滤器存储到redis中,但是又不想存储成二进制,因为存储二进制会导致redis客户端崩溃,而且还看不见,不好排查问题,最好是能以字符串的方式 ...
- 任务定时器报错:org.quartz.JobPersistenceException: Couldn't retrieve trigger: invalid stream header: C2ACED
定时器在项目启动时,就会初始化并执行,代码没有检查出来任何问题,启动就报错如下: Error starting ApplicationContext. To display the condition ...
- Java打包问题之一:打包出现java.io.IOException: invalid header field
前言 java的打包工具jar有时候会出一些莫名其妙的问题,比如不合法的头部字段等等.这些问题之前也没注意,因为一直是用eclipse打包.后来在公司的时候,要求统一编写shell脚本来进行打包. 其 ...
- java 记录一下韩顺平QQ多用户聊天系统-离线消息发送问题invalid stream header: 7371007E
参考了很多大佬的资料. 如果有多条留言就会报错: invalid stream header: 7371007E 测试对象输出如下 第一次写入一个B对象 转换成16进制如下 第二次写入二个B对象 多 ...
最新文章
- 16位汇编相关寄存器
- 深度之眼课程打卡-python入门05
- 用结构体写一个简单的通讯录
- pecl安装扩展(首选)
- 办公自动化-实测doc文档-创建文档添加内容-0223
- 【云计算平台】VMware搭建Centos 7虚拟机
- mysql hang and srv_error_monitor_thread using 100% cpu(已解决)
- win10无法直接用照片查看器打开图片怎么办
- 林子雨大数据软件安装和编程指南导航
- python3 爬虫 爬取美女图片
- Word怎么删除背景颜色
- CallBack函数调用
- 总结——硬件工程师面试容易碰到的问题
- Spark的坑--Spark新手必看--Python Spark必读,耗费了我近三周的时间
- mysql的主句与从句_where there is a will,there is a way是什么意思 MYsql 三张表 我能写 where a.id=b.id=c.id 还是一......
- Java JVM:垃圾回收(GC 在什么时候,对什么东西,做了什么事情)
- 如何使网站图标Icon显示在浏览器地址前面
- spreadjs导出学习总结
- java基本数据_Java基本数据类型-Java基本数据类型大小-嗨客网
- #第五章“拷问”既往的股市理论5.1有人情味的“拷问”
热门文章
- 【MyBatis笔记】13-一对多左连接查询分步查询(查询所有客户及客户对应的订单)
- Python3 Time 模块详解 import time
- [转]Docker部署Django由浅入深系列(下): 八步部署Django+Uwsgi+Nginx+MySQL+Redis
- [转][进阶]-Python3 异步编程详解
- 台式计算机的主流配置,2017年台式电脑主流配置单
- 添加列oracle默认值,Oracle 11g增加列,并带默认值的新特性
- 女生不能学理科?python+数据可视化分析15万考生的成绩,刷新了我的认知
- 前端ajax传递json格式参数,后端springboot接收
- 画面逐渐放大_Redmi新机25倍极限放大拍照效果被公开,网友:6400万太厉害了
- 一个人就一个人——读书笔记